Causes of obesity 1) श्लेष्मलाहारसेविनो – Eating food which increases solid kafa in body in large quantity regularly. Eg. Mithai sweets etc 2) अध्यशन – Habit of eating food without proper digestion of previous eaten food leads to obesity if happens regularly. 3) अव्यायाम – Non exercises in morning or exertion physical work in day time even after eating too much sweet food or having अध्यशन habit. 4) दिवास्वप्न – Day time sleeping habits after eating of food regularly leads to obesity. 5) परतंत्र कारण – Non following of periods paricharya during period days, non following of sutika paricharya after pregnancy or after abortion. Hesterectomy (surgical removal of uterus), hypothyroidism menopause etc leads to obesity for balancing vata dosha in body. Obesity Signs and symptoms 1) Breathlessness even after small work, exertion or walking 2) Increased thirst, hunger and sleep 3) Oversweting and smelly sweating is indication of obesity 4) Snoring, weakness, blurred speech etc also indicates obesity in affected person. Obese person becomes lethargic less active in all types of day to day work and in sexual activity also. Due to obstruction by fat asthi dhatu (bones), majja shukra dhatu does not get proper nutrition leads to various diseases from diabetes, fistula, fever, recurrent inflammation of various organs body parts, vatvyadhi (joint pain, swelling, varicose veins etc) developed as a result of (अल्पप्राण) Poor fighting capacity against stress tension worry like mind related things and against various infectious and non infectious diseases. Exercises in morning in half strength only is best way according ayurvediy shatra along with correction in diet and lifestyle. In परतंत्र obesity treatment changes according cause. First indentify are you really obese ?? Have extra fat deposits in your body ???!!!! If yes…Then take efforts by following ways:- First by diet & lifestyle corrections by ayurvediy way Second one is half strength exercise at morning time Third thing taking ayutvediy medications which cures your fat deposition tendency in body .Application of medicated oils /powders as aabhyanga /ubtan on fatty part is suggested for it. This is time taking procedures which requires combined correct directions in diet, lifestyle ,exercises and medications .
